In 2019-2020, 77,593 people earned their degree in allied health and medical assisting services, making the major the 33rd most popular in the United States. In 2017-2018, allied health and medical assisting services gra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$26,454 and had an average of $15,514 in loans still to pay off.

Across Idaho, there were 268 allied health and medical assisting services graduates with average earnings and debt of $25,967 and $19,285 respectively. At the associate degree level specifically, there were 136 allied health and medical assisting services graduates with average earnings and debt of $33,160 and $16,517 respectively.

Out of the 8 schools in the Best Value Medical Assisting Schools for an Associate in Idaho For Those Getting Aid that were part of this year’s ranking, Brigham Young University - Idaho landed the #1 spot on the list. BYU - I is a private not-for-profit institution located in Rexburg, Idaho. The school has a large population, and it awarded 22 associates’s degrees in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at BYU - I, the school also landed the #1 spot in our “Best Allied Health & Medical Assisting Services Associate Degree Schools in Idaho” ranking. It costs about $7,167 for Idaho Associate Degree Medical Assisting students with aid per year to attend BYU - I.

The low student loan default rate of 3.2%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.
